A new trading terminal powered by AI, Aida, has just been launched on Arbitrum, creating excitement within the crypto community. Users are already speculating the impact this development will have on trading speed and efficiency, sparking discussions about shifting from traditional methods.
The deployment of Aida brings forth a significant upgrade in trading methods. With its advanced technology, users anticipate quicker trades and smarter strategies.
